From Sessional Paper 35a, 1903, Parliament
of Canada |
4th REGIMENT, CANADIAN MOUNTED RIFLES |
Comments from Lt.-Col. T.L. Boulanger, Commanding Officer |
Orders were also received to turn over to the Ordnance and Remount Department all arms, equipments, &c., and horses, and to prepare to entrain for Durban.
|
I regret to have to report the death of No. 433, Pte. J. Sterling, who died of pneumonia at Pinetown Bridge hospital, on June 27.
|
On June 30, the regiment was entrained for Durban, being again broken up, this time into three parts. On July 1, we arrived at Durban and embarked on the Leyland Line 'SS. Cestrian'.
|
I consider the accommodation on the 'SS. Cestrian' very bad indeed. The steamer was in a most filthy condition when we embarked, there being on the decks at least 1/4 inch of grease and filth. The food given both officers and men was of only fair quality and not properly cooked. The flour used to bake bread was musty, and consequently the bread was the same.
|
The first few days of passage we had very rough weather, but after rounding the Cape the weather was fine and it continued so for the rest of the voyage.
|
I beg to draw to your favourable notice the following officers of the regiment:
|
Captain Mackie, D.S.O., the Adjutant, was untiring in his efforts for the welfare of all. He was Brigade Adjutant at Newcastle when the regiments were brigaded, also acting Ship's Adjutant from Halifax to Durban and from Durban to Halifax, and although his duties were much increased they were always performed in a most satisfactory manner to all. He still performed his regimental work, with the same zeal and ardour. Lieutenants Roy, Boulanger, Dickie, Simson and Dawson were also excellent officers and have been most zealous in carrying out their various duties.
|
Lieutenant Dickie acted as adjutant of the two squadrons under Major O'Farrell, and Lieutenant Simson as quartermaster, on the 'SS. Cestrian'. They not only performed those extra duties but looked after their own troops and brought them to a very efficient state. I would also bring to your notice Reg. Sergt. Major Gimblett, who has not only performed the duties of Reg. Sergt. Major, but also the duties of Brigade Sergt, Major, and was invaluable in the regiment.
